Current Market and Technological Features of Laser Cladding
Technological Features of Placare cu laser
Placare cu laser uses a high-energy density laser beam to rapidly melt the powder material and the surface of the base material, forming a metallurgical bond layer. This process offers several key advantages:
Pollution-Free and Environmentally Friendly: Unlike traditional surface treatment technologies, placare cu laser generates no harmful waste, aligning with modern industrial environmental standards.
Utilizare ridicată a materialelor: The powder utilization rate during placare cu laser can reach more than 90%, significantly reducing material waste.
Superior Coating Quality: By controlling the temperature of the molten pool and the solidification rate, placare cu laser forms dense and uniform coatings that significantly enhance the workpiece’s performance.
Market Size
From 2016 to 2022, the market size of placare cu laser equipment in China grew from CNY 1.97 billion to CNY 5.02 billion, with a compound annual growth rate (CAGR) of 16.87%. This growth is a clear indication of China’s preference for placare cu laser tehnologie.
Regional Distribution
According to market research, East China holds the largest share of the market, accounting for 40.67% of the total placare cu laser equipment market in China. This region boasts a robust manufacturing base and strong technological research capabilities, driving the rapid development of the placare cu laser industry.
